What counts as BBQ finger food?

It includes small, handheld appetizer recipes that are easy to eat while standing, mingling, or relaxing outside.

Popular barbecue finger food options include sliders, skewers, dips, meatball recipes, mini sandwiches, fruit kabobs, and bite-sized grilled recipes that don’t require utensils.

They’re easy and perfect for outdoor parties because they:

  • keep serving simple and stress-free
  • make it easy for guests to snack while socializing
  • work well buffet-style
  • can be prepped ahead of time
  • help you serve a variety of flavors without a full sit-down meal

Whether you’re hosting a backyard cookout, graduation party, pool party, or summer holiday gathering, barbecue finger food makes planning your menu faster and more flexible

How many finger foods should I serve at a BBQ?

Plan for about 6–10 pieces per person depending on whether you’re serving finger foods as snacks or the main meal.

What are good cold BBQ finger food ideas?

Cold barbecue finger food ideas include caprese skewers, veggie cups, watermelon bites, cheese trays, salsa, and charcuterie boards.

How to Build a Barbecue Finger Food Menu

For a balanced spread, include:

  • 1 protein – (sliders, wings, meatballs)
  • 1 dip – (buffalo chicken dip, queso, salsa)
  • 1 grilled option – (shrimp skewers, kebabs)
  • 1 fresh item – (fruit skewers, caprese bites)
  • 1 crunchy snack – (chips, pita chips, veggie sticks)

This structure helps guests mix and match flavors easily.
